How To Install t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8
Introduction
In this tutorial we learn how to install t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8.
What is tesseract-langpack-spa_old
This package contains the fast integer version of the Spanish (Old) language trained models for the Tesseract Open Source OCR Engine.
We can use yum or dnf to install t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8. In this tutorial we discuss both methods but you only need to choose one of method to install tesseract-langpack-spa_old.
Install t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8 Using yum
Update yum database with yum using the following command.
sudo yum makecache
After updating yum database, We can install tesseract-langpack-spa_old using yum by running the following command:
sudo yum -y install tesseract-langpack-spa_old
Install t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8 Using dnf
If you don’t have dnf installed you can install DNF on CentOS 7 first.
Update yum database with dnf using the following command.
sudo dnf makecache
After updating yum database, We can install tesseract-langpack-spa_old using dnf by running the following command:
sudo dnf -y install tesseract-langpack-spa_old
How To Uninstall tesseract-langpack-spa_old on CentOS 8
To uninstall only the tesseract-langpack-spa_old package we can use the following command:
sudo dnf remove tesseract-langpack-spa_old
